The Certificate Programme in Refugee Family Reunification Advocacy equips participants with the essential skills and knowledge to effectively advocate for refugee families seeking reunification. The program focuses on international and national legal frameworks, policy analysis, and practical advocacy strategies.
Learning outcomes include a comprehensive understanding of refugee law, the ability to conduct thorough case assessments, and the development of strong advocacy skills, including effective communication and negotiation techniques. Graduates will be capable of representing refugee families' interests before relevant authorities and organizations.
The program's duration is typically six months, delivered through a flexible online learning environment. This allows professionals and volunteers working with refugees, including immigration lawyers, social workers, and NGO staff, to pursue professional development while balancing existing commitments.
